Another significant aspect of Imam Zaman’s teachings is the emphasis on inner purification and moral rectitude. The journey towards the awaited Imam necessitates personal growth and ethical living, reinforcing the belief that each individual must cultivate virtues such as compassion, integrity, and humility. These attributes are essential, for the arrival of the Imam is perceived as blessed, deserving of a populace refined through sincerity and faithfulness. In essence, the Imam Zaman invites a transformative journey for his followers, one that accentuates the importance of personal spiritual development as a prelude to collective redemption.
Within the Shia tradition, rituals and prayers dedicated to Imam Zaman serve as conduits for communal expression of faith. Observing gatherings where the narratives of the Imam are recited fosters an interconnectedness among the faithful. This communal spirit is enriched by the metaphor of the “ocean of knowledge”—a boundless reservoir from which believers can draw inspiration and guidance. These gatherings become sanctified spaces where the teachings of the Imam are not only reiterated but also infused with spiritual energy that revitalizes the community’s commitment to justice and equity.
